The Business Development (BD) Coordinator will coordinate and contribute to the business development activity in Dimensions, working closely with the Tenders & Bids Team, Referrals Team and BD Managers.
The responsibilities include supporting tender submissions; acting as the first point of contact for all new enquiries relating to new business opportunities for the Group; compiling reports on the team s performance; and maintaining databases of relevant information.
We re pleased to offer two exciting opportunities for Business Development Coordinators, created through a recent team restructure and internal promotions.
The first role is 30 hours a week. The full time salary is £28,573, pro-rata £22,858.40
The second opportunity 18.75 hours a week. The full time salary is £28,573, pro-rata £14,286.50
